Which term describes insufficient production of thyroid hormones?

Explanation:
Insufficient production of thyroid hormones slows the body's metabolic rate. When the thyroid makes too little thyroid hormone (T3 and T4), you get hypothyroidism. The reduced hormone levels lower overall metabolism, which commonly presents as fatigue, weight gain, cold intolerance, dry skin, and constipation, sometimes with slowed heart rate and other subtle signs. This condition can arise from autoimmune destruction of the thyroid (such as Hashimoto’s thyroiditis), iodine deficiency, previous thyroid surgery or radiation, or certain medications that suppress production. In contrast, excessive thyroid hormone production—hyperthyroidism—causes weight loss, heat intolerance, and restlessness; euthyroid means normal thyroid hormone levels; a goiter is simply an enlarged thyroid, which can accompany various thyroid states or occur with iodine deficiency.
